You must configure the CNC side. Usually done via the menu.
using FANUC.Focas.CNC;
FOCAS 2 is a low-level API. Higher-level standards like (an XML-based manufacturing communication standard) often use FOCAS 2 underneath. An MTConnect agent running on an edge PC will use FOCAS 2 to pull data from the CNC, then republish it as standardized MTConnect streams for enterprise systems like SAP, Splunk, or Tableau. fanuc focas 2
Two weeks later, at 2:00 AM, Sarah’s phone buzzed. An automated alert from the shop floor: Machine 04 – Abnormal Spindle Load Detected. You must configure the CNC side
: Track machine status (Run, Hold, Alarm) and cycle times for OEE (Overall Equipment Effectiveness) calculations. An automated alert from the shop floor: Machine
: FOCAS 2 allows for the creation of customized functions, including the ability to modify macro programs directly from a Windows application. The Evolution: FOCAS 1 vs. FOCAS 2
(Fanuc Open CNC API Specifications 2) is a specialized communication protocol and a set of library functions that enable high-level data exchange between a host computer (typically a PC) and FANUC CNC controllers . It serves as a bridge for industrial automation, allowing developers to create custom applications for real-time monitoring, data collection, and machine control. Architecture and Connectivity